Menningarvísindum, also known as cultural studies, is an interdisciplinary academic field that explores cultural practices and their meanings. It examines how culture is produced, disseminated, and consumed within societies. This field draws on theories and methods from a wide range of disciplines, including sociology, literary criticism, anthropology, history, media studies, and philosophy.
